The Customer Service and Permitting Unit of the Development Services Department is charged with the intake, processing and issuance of all Zoning Clearance and Building Safety permits for the unincorporated areas of Yavapai County. Permits for buildings, structures and grading are required in all of the unincorporated areas of Yavapai County. 

In 2001 the Board of Supervisors implemented a One Stop Permit Process to insure that permit reviews are coordinated with all County Departments, and that approved plans and permits meet all of the County's requirements.  This One Stop Permit Process is administered by the Development Services Customer Service and Permitting Unit Staff.

Permit applications are accepted between the hours of 8:00am and 4:00pm Monday through Friday at 500 South Marina Street in Prescott and 10 South 6th Street in Cottonwood.  Please allow 10 to 15 working days for your permit processing.  Alternate construction methods or commercial projects may require additional processing time. 

To apply for a building/zoning clearance permit you will need to submit a packet containing the following information:

  • PERMIT INFORMATION SHEET - (to include Assessor's Parcel Number, type and value of project, ownership information, contractor and or agent, if applicable) Authorization to apply for permits may be required if you are not the property owner.
     
  • PLOT PLAN - Drawn to engineer scale on 8 ½" x 11" form provided by the County as per the check-list available on the web site or at the Permit Center.  Original signature of applicant required.
     
  • OUTDOOR LIGHTING FACT SHEET - (to demonstrate compliance with Outdoor Lighting Ordinance)
     
  • DIRECTIONS TO PROPERTY - Provide an 8 ½" x 11" map (County will provide form) to your property from a main road.  We can assist you more quickly if we can find your property.
     
  • FLOOR PLAN – 8½” X 11” floor plan with all rooms/areas labeled and showing doorways and windows.
     
  • PUBLIC WORKS ACCESS PERMIT - If your property abuts any County Maintained Right-of-Way.  Fee is $40.00 upon application.
     
  • MANUFACTURED HOME INSTALLATION  Effective August 6, 2009 Yavapai County entered into an IGA with the State Office of Manufactured Housing.  Yavapai County will permit and inspect the installation/set up of all residential and commercial units.  State OMH approved plans must be submitted to Yavapai County for all original residential attached accessory structures and all commercial and FBB Units.

  • SEPTIC/SEWER- You must have an issued onsite wastewater system permit or a completed  Septic Application - Conventional system Adobe PDF or  Septic Application - Alternate system Adobe PDF, along with percolation test results to submit with your application or proof of sewer system connection.
     
  • DEED (LEGAL DESCRIPTION)- You may need to supply a copy of your deed to verify ownership and/or access if needed.
     
  • AFFIDAVIT OF DISCLOSUREEffective July 31, 2002, Yavapai County Development Services will require proof of recordation of the Affidavit of Disclosure Off-site link as required by A.R.S. 33-422 if a parcel is vacant and not in an approved subdivision, and sold after May 18, 2000.  Proof of recordation of Affidavit of Disclosure is required for the most recent transaction prior to the issuance of your building/zoning clearance permit.  
     
  • RESIDENTIAL PLANS- 2 complete sets of construction plans drawn per the Plan Review Criteria - Residential Adobe PDF are required.  Minimum scale is ¼" = 1' and minimum size paper is 18" x 24".
     
  • COMMERCIAL PLANS- Required for all commercial projects, including Multi-Family, in the unincorporated areas of Yavapai County.   5 to 7 complete sets of structural drawings + 2 to 4 Site Plan sheets, drawn per the  Plan Review Criteria - Commercial Adobe PDF, are required. Minimum scale is ¼" = 1' and minimum size paper is 18" x 24". Commercial projects may require a drainage study (Drainage Criteria Manual Adobe PDF).   
       
  • PRELIMINARY CODE REVIEW POLICY- A Preliminary Code Review Meeting is required for all proposed commercial projects before an application for a construction permit can be submitted.  Preliminary Code Review Meetings enable applicants to meet with various county departments and other applicable jurisdictions to review and discuss proposed developments and provide feedback and direction to the applicants before detailed design drawings are submitted.  Preliminary Code Review Packet Adobe PDF

Permit fees are based upon the size and type of your construction and are calculated according to adopted fee and valuation schedules.  Fees are established during the review process.  To estimate your building permit fees, please use the  Permit Cost Estimate Sheet Adobe PDF.
